Skip to content

Conversation

@fisker
Copy link
Member

@fisker fisker commented Nov 3, 2020

Breaking changes in version 3.0.

Like #6773, use next branch.

Try locally:

yarn add prettier/prettier#next --dev

# OR

yarn add prettier@next --dev

You can use import instead of require()

- const prettier = require("prettier");
+ import * as prettier from "prettier";

Try the playground for this PR

Docs

@sosukesuzuki sosukesuzuki added this to the 3.0 milestone Jan 11, 2021
@fisker fisker force-pushed the next branch 2 times, most recently from 888af70 to 5926ebc Compare January 11, 2021 08:24
Base automatically changed from master to main January 23, 2021 17:13
@brody4hire brody4hire mentioned this pull request Jul 6, 2021
4 tasks
@brody4hire
Copy link

Hi is there anything we can do to help get a new release with the PostCSS 8 update?

PostCSS pre-8.0 will no longer be supported: postcss/postcss#1574 (comment)

Thanks in advance.

@fisker
Copy link
Member Author

fisker commented Jul 6, 2021

Hi is there anything we can do to help get a new release with the PostCSS 8 update?

We don't have a plan yet.

@sosukesuzuki

This comment has been minimized.

@sosukesuzuki

This comment has been minimized.

@fisker

This comment has been minimized.

@fisker

This comment has been minimized.

@fisker

This comment was marked as outdated.

@github-actions
Copy link
Contributor

github-actions bot commented Apr 6, 2022

Size Change: -2.59 MB (-23%) 🎉

Total Size: 8.66 MB

Filename Size Change
./dist/bin-prettier.js 0 B -2.01 kB (removed) 🏆
./dist/cli.js 0 B -509 kB (removed) 🏆
./dist/doc.js 56.2 kB -13.5 kB (-19%) 👏
./dist/esm 0 B -4.1 kB (removed) 🏆
./dist/esm/parser-angular.mjs 0 B -58.5 kB (removed) 🏆
./dist/esm/parser-babel.mjs 0 B -325 kB (removed) 🏆
./dist/esm/parser-espree.mjs 0 B -155 kB (removed) 🏆
./dist/esm/parser-flow.mjs 0 B -1.05 MB (removed) 🏆
./dist/esm/parser-glimmer.mjs 0 B -192 kB (removed) 🏆
./dist/esm/parser-graphql.mjs 0 B -42.8 kB (removed) 🏆
./dist/esm/parser-html.mjs 0 B -161 kB (removed) 🏆
./dist/esm/parser-markdown.mjs 0 B -169 kB (removed) 🏆
./dist/esm/parser-meriyah.mjs 0 B -162 kB (removed) 🏆
./dist/esm/parser-postcss.mjs 0 B -157 kB (removed) 🏆
./dist/esm/parser-typescript.mjs 0 B -1.26 MB (removed) 🏆
./dist/esm/parser-yaml.mjs 0 B -128 kB (removed) 🏆
./dist/esm/standalone.mjs 0 B -447 kB (removed) 🏆
./dist/index.js 0 B -1.43 MB (removed) 🏆
./dist/LICENSE 247 kB -47.2 kB (-16%) 👏
./dist/package.json 6.19 kB +5.57 kB (+905%) 🆘
./dist/parser-angular.js 0 B -58.9 kB (removed) 🏆
./dist/parser-babel.js 0 B -325 kB (removed) 🏆
./dist/parser-espree.js 0 B -155 kB (removed) 🏆
./dist/parser-flow.js 0 B -1.05 MB (removed) 🏆
./dist/parser-glimmer.js 0 B -192 kB (removed) 🏆
./dist/parser-graphql.js 0 B -43.2 kB (removed) 🏆
./dist/parser-html.js 0 B -162 kB (removed) 🏆
./dist/parser-markdown.js 0 B -170 kB (removed) 🏆
./dist/parser-meriyah.js 0 B -163 kB (removed) 🏆
./dist/parser-postcss.js 0 B -158 kB (removed) 🏆
./dist/parser-typescript.js 0 B -1.26 MB (removed) 🏆
./dist/parser-yaml.js 0 B -129 kB (removed) 🏆
./dist/standalone.js 86.1 kB -361 kB (-81%) 🏆
./dist/third-party.js 0 B -303 kB (removed) 🏆
./dist/bin 4.1 kB +4.1 kB (new file) 🆕
./dist/bin/prettier.cjs 2.14 kB +2.14 kB (new file) 🆕
./dist/doc.d.ts 6.85 kB +6.85 kB (new file) 🆕
./dist/doc.mjs 52.5 kB +52.5 kB (new file) 🆕
./dist/index.cjs 38 kB +38 kB (new file) 🆕
./dist/index.d.ts 25.4 kB +25.4 kB (new file) 🆕
./dist/index.mjs 710 kB +710 kB (new file) 🆕
./dist/internal 4.1 kB +4.1 kB (new file) 🆕
./dist/internal/cli.mjs 220 kB +220 kB (new file) 🆕
./dist/internal/third-party.mjs 227 kB +227 kB (new file) 🆕
./dist/plugins 4.1 kB +4.1 kB (new file) 🆕
./dist/plugins/acorn.d.ts 109 B +109 B (new file) 🆕
./dist/plugins/acorn.js 146 kB +146 kB (new file) 🆕
./dist/plugins/acorn.mjs 146 kB +146 kB (new file) 🆕
./dist/plugins/angular.d.ts 177 B +177 B (new file) 🆕
./dist/plugins/angular.js 43.5 kB +43.5 kB (new file) 🆕
./dist/plugins/angular.mjs 42.8 kB +42.8 kB (new file) 🆕
./dist/plugins/babel.d.ts 402 B +402 B (new file) 🆕
./dist/plugins/babel.js 310 kB +310 kB (new file) 🆕
./dist/plugins/babel.mjs 310 kB +310 kB (new file) 🆕
./dist/plugins/estree.js 185 kB +185 kB (new file) 🆕
./dist/plugins/estree.mjs 185 kB +185 kB (new file) 🆕
./dist/plugins/flow.d.ts 90 B +90 B (new file) 🆕
./dist/plugins/flow.js 728 kB +728 kB (new file) 🆕
./dist/plugins/flow.mjs 728 kB +728 kB (new file) 🆕
./dist/plugins/glimmer.d.ts 93 B +93 B (new file) 🆕
./dist/plugins/glimmer.js 134 kB +134 kB (new file) 🆕
./dist/plugins/glimmer.mjs 134 kB +134 kB (new file) 🆕
./dist/plugins/graphql.d.ts 93 B +93 B (new file) 🆕
./dist/plugins/graphql.js 43.6 kB +43.6 kB (new file) 🆕
./dist/plugins/graphql.mjs 42.9 kB +42.9 kB (new file) 🆕
./dist/plugins/html.d.ts 139 B +139 B (new file) 🆕
./dist/plugins/html.js 138 kB +138 kB (new file) 🆕
./dist/plugins/html.mjs 138 kB +138 kB (new file) 🆕
./dist/plugins/markdown.d.ts 127 B +127 B (new file) 🆕
./dist/plugins/markdown.js 152 kB +152 kB (new file) 🆕
./dist/plugins/markdown.mjs 152 kB +152 kB (new file) 🆕
./dist/plugins/meriyah.d.ts 93 B +93 B (new file) 🆕
./dist/plugins/meriyah.js 121 kB +121 kB (new file) 🆕
./dist/plugins/meriyah.mjs 121 kB +121 kB (new file) 🆕
./dist/plugins/postcss.d.ts 121 B +121 B (new file) 🆕
./dist/plugins/postcss.js 154 kB +154 kB (new file) 🆕
./dist/plugins/postcss.mjs 154 kB +154 kB (new file) 🆕
./dist/plugins/typescript.d.ts 96 B +96 B (new file) 🆕
./dist/plugins/typescript.js 1.16 MB +1.16 MB (new file) 🆕
./dist/plugins/typescript.mjs 1.16 MB +1.16 MB (new file) 🆕
./dist/plugins/yaml.d.ts 90 B +90 B (new file) 🆕
./dist/plugins/yaml.js 124 kB +124 kB (new file) 🆕
./dist/plugins/yaml.mjs 124 kB +124 kB (new file) 🆕
./dist/standalone.d.ts 1.42 kB +1.42 kB (new file) 🆕
./dist/standalone.mjs 85.7 kB +85.7 kB (new file) 🆕
ℹ️ View Unchanged
Filename Size Change
./dist/README.md 4.01 kB 0 B
./dist/plugins/estree.d.ts 0 B 0 B 🆕

compressed-size-action

@liuxingbaoyu
Copy link
Contributor

babel/babel#14766
Maybe you want to do the same to avoid running CI repeatedly, queuing.

fisker and others added 22 commits March 24, 2023 08:44
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
# Conflicts:
#	docs/browser.md
#	package.json
#	tests/format/typescript/decorators/jsfmt.spec.js
#	yarn.lock
Co-authored-by: dependabot[bot] <49699333+dependabot[bot]@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
@fisker
Copy link
Member Author

fisker commented Mar 27, 2023

@sosukesuzuki Let's merge this into main?

@sosukesuzuki
Copy link
Contributor

I don't think we can release it right away since we don't have a release blog and VSCode Ext yet, is that ok?

@fisker
Copy link
Member Author

fisker commented Mar 27, 2023

Not release, just merge, seems unnecessary to have two branch for dev now, we won't make big changes for v3. But I'm fine to keep, just a question.

@sosukesuzuki
Copy link
Contributor

Okay, go ahead!

@fisker fisker merged commit 3b82a34 into main Mar 27, 2023
@fisker
Copy link
Member Author

fisker commented Mar 27, 2023

🎉

@sosukesuzuki
Copy link
Contributor

🎉 🎉 🎉

@fisker fisker deleted the next branch April 23, 2023 01:24
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

8 participants